The Global Plastic Cable Glands Market was valued at USD 867.3 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 1.23 billion by 2030,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.0% during the forecast period (2024–2030). This growth is driven by increasing demand for robust cable management solutions across industrial, marine, and renewable energy sectors requiring IP-rated environmental protection.

As smart infrastructure and Industry 4.0 adoption accelerates globally, these components serve as critical interfaces between cables and electrical enclosures.
